Cientik is a streaming platform that provides public education with free access to curated digital learning content and professional development for educators. It focuses on integrating technology and future-ready skills into the curriculum, bridging the gap between traditional learning and the digital economy.

Problem
Public education systems often lag behind technological advancements, utilizing outdated pedagogical approaches that do not equip students with 21st-century skills. This disconnect creates a gap between traditional learning environments and the evolving demands of the digital economy, hindering student preparedness.
Solution
Cientik operates as a streaming platform focused on enhancing public education through digital learning initiatives and technological integration. The platform provides complimentary access to curated educational content and professional development programs for educators, emphasizing future-ready competencies. By partnering with sponsors, Cientik produces and distributes content, including interviews with educational leaders and documentaries from international institutions, to bridge the gap between current educational practices and the digital age. This approach aims to accelerate technological capacity building for both teachers and students within the public education sector.

Features
- Streaming platform offering free access to educational content and teacher training programs.
- Content curated from international educational institutions and Brazilian educational experts.
- Focus on developing future-ready skills and technological competencies.
- Professional development modules for educators, including courses on technological education and pedagogical approaches.
- Production of original content featuring interviews with prominent figures in education and discussions on pedagogical theories.
- Integration of STEAM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, Mathematics) education principles.
- Utilization of mobile units equipped with technology for hands-on learning experiences, including 3D printing and robotics.
- Partnership model with sponsors to fund content production and infrastructure.
